如何在Python 中輕鬆反轉字串
在廣闊的Python 中,字串佔據著顯著的位置,充當字元序列可以透過多種方式進行操縱。然而,眼光敏銳的程式設計師可能會遇到一個奇怪的問題:針對這些多功能字串的專用反向方法。不要害怕,因為本文將闡明大量巧妙的技術,可以毫不費力地反轉字串中的字元順序。
切片:一種優雅的方法
Python 之一最通用的工具是切片,這是一種允許隔離字串中特定段的語法。若要使用切片反轉字串,請採用以下語法:
string_variable[::]
在此表達式中,省略開始和停止位置表示需要整個字串。步長值 -1 表示從右到左逐步進行,有效反轉字元的順序。
例如,考慮字串「Hello World」。使用切片,我們可以毫不費力地反轉它:
>>> 'Hello World'[::-1] 'dlroW olleH'
瞧!字串是反轉的,每個字母都整齊地佔據其鏡像位置。
這種切片技術以其簡單性和高效性而著稱,使其成為經驗豐富的 Pythonista 中的流行選擇。
以上是如何輕鬆反轉 Python 中的字串?的詳細內容。更多資訊請關注PHP中文網其他相關文章!